失眠网,内容丰富有趣,生活中的好帮手!
失眠网 > 如何在MySQL中使用自增长功能进行数据管理 mysql timestamp 索引

如何在MySQL中使用自增长功能进行数据管理 mysql timestamp 索引

时间:2020-07-12 02:03:25

相关推荐

如何在MySQL中使用自增长功能进行数据管理 mysql timestamp 索引

2. 如何创建自增长字段

3. 自增长字段的应用场景

4. 注意事项

1. 什么是自增长功能

自增长功能是MySQL数据库中的一种数据类型,它可以自动为表中的某个字段赋予唯一的连续编号,而且每次插入数据时,该编号会自动加1,从而实现数据的自动管理。

2. 如何创建自增长字段

在MySQL中,创建自增长字段有两种方式:

方式一:使用AUTO_INCREMENT关键字

在创建表时,可以在需要自增长的字段后面添加AUTO_INCREMENT关键字,在插入数据时,MySQL会自动为该字段赋予唯一的自增长编号。

tame和age,其中id为自增长字段,代码如下:

id INT PRIMARY KEY AUTO_INCREMENT,ame VARCHAR(20),

age INT

方式二:使用SERIAL关键字

在创建表时,可以在需要自增长的字段后面添加SERIAL关键字,在插入数据时,MySQL会自动为该字段赋予唯一的自增长编号。

tame和age,其中id为自增长字段,代码如下:

id SERIAL PRIMARY KEY,ame VARCHAR(20),

age INT

3. 自增长字段的应用场景

自增长字段可以应用于许多场景,例如:

(1)主键字段:自增长字段可以用作主键,保证每条数据的唯一性。

(2)排序字段:自增长字段可以作为排序字段,根据编号的大小进行排序。

(3)计数字段:自增长字段可以作为计数字段,记录数据的数量。

(4)关联字段:自增长字段可以用于关联表中的数据,例如,一个订单表中的订单编号可以与另外一个表中的订单详情进行关联。

4. 注意事项

在使用自增长字段时,需要注意以下几点:

(1)自增长字段只能用于数值类型的字段,例如INT、BIGINT等。

(2)每个表只能有一个自增长字段。

(3)如果需要手动插入数据,需要将自增长字段的值设置为NULL或0,否则会出现插入数据失败的情况。

(4)如果需要删除表中的数据,需要使用TRUNCATE TABLE命令,而不是DELETE命令,否则会导致自增长字段的值不连续。

如果觉得《如何在MySQL中使用自增长功能进行数据管理 mysql timestamp 索引》对你有帮助,请点赞、收藏,并留下你的观点哦!

本内容不代表本网观点和政治立场,如有侵犯你的权益请联系我们处理。
网友评论
网友评论仅供其表达个人看法,并不表明网站立场。